Swindon security firm SSGC starts acquisition drive with purchase of Bristol-based Security 2000

The UK’s fastest-growing security company has announced its first acquisition as part of its ongoing growth strategy.

Swindon-based SSGC has acquired Security 2000 Ltd, a family-run firm which provides a range of security services across Bristol, Avonmouth, Clevedon, Wiltshire and the South West.

The partnership means SSGC has added mobile patrols and keyholding to its list of services and is the first deal announced following the launch of its major acquisition drive earlier this year.

The deal is already bearing fruit as it has enabled SSGC to introduce a new customer to Security 2000, becoming the preferred supplier for the South West for a national provider of keyholding and alarm response services.

David Stubbs, CEO of SSGC, said: “One of the main focuses of our acquisition drive is acquiring businesses that are looking for external backing to support their own growth prospects.

“That’s exactly the case with Security 2000, who we’re delighted to welcome to the SSGC stable as our first completed acquisition deal.

“The company has an outstanding reputation for professionalism and service across a range of sectors and that’s an undoubted position of strength to build from.”

Security 2000’s main focus is preventing crime against commercial enterprise, which it carries out on behalf of many blue-chip organisations and is responsible for the protection of more than five billion pounds’ worth of property and assets.

Accredited by the Security Industry Authority’s (SIA) Approved Contractor Scheme (ACS), the company prides itself on exceptionally high client retention.

Security 2000 director Richard Rees said: “We’re responsible for protecting industrial and trading estates and an ever-increasing portfolio of business and residential clients across the South West. It’s why this partnership with SSGC comes at a great time for us as we continue to grow.

“Our client retention is probably the highest within the security industry and some of our clients have been with us since our first day of trading.

“We’re delighted to be working with David and his team at SSGC.”

Mike Lloyd and Tanya Wilson, partners in Haines Watts chartered accountants, were both involved in advising on the transaction.

Mike said: “We were both pleased to assist and advise on the transaction and are delighted that we were able to help in bringing it to a successful conclusion. We wish all parties every success going forward.”

SSGC, which ranked 10th in the Infologue 2021 Top 45 UK Security Companies, places a huge emphasis on social value, giving back to underprivileged communities and providing employment opportunities to all regardless of race, colour or gender.

A signatory of the Armed Forces Covenant, SSGC employees more than 500 veterans and helps many combat physical and mental challenges as they settle back into life after service.

NOTES TO EDITOR: SSGC is one of the UK’s most advanced security guarding companies. Holding SIA Approved Contractor Scheme (ACS) status, the business, formed from an MBO in 2014, has also become one of the fastest growing security businesses in the UK based upon its niche capabilities and the development of a suite of technologies which make the management of a manned security service easier. SSGC has signed the Armed Forces Covenant (AFC) as a commitment to the Armed Forces community and employs several veterans as part of its highly-skilled team. Automated vetting capability allows the rapid scaling of personnel, while SSGC is fully industry compliant and holds all the relevant industry accreditation under the Security Industry Act and will not schedule an officer without having the correct documentation for BS7858. It is also fully aligned with lone worker protection regulations, GDPR and HSE legislation. As a result of its rigorous vetting, work ethic and capabilities, SSGC is now ranked in the top 30 of security companies in the UK.
